The capabilities you have with automation in modern planes is amazing. I once had the privilege to sit in the cockpit during an entire flight. That was in the late nineties and probably would be completely out of the question nowadays. The weather and visibility were shitty and what was really interesting was that they initiated the landing automatically, but when the runway become visible (about 400 meters) the first officer took over and landed the plane manually. Two other things I learned is the amount of manuals they have available in that very cramped space (maybe maintained electronically nowadays) and that when you think that they just key in a couple sequences into the flight management system to then play solitaire you would be very wrong. Both pilots where permanently active and on high alert during the entire one hour flight. That may be a bit more relaxed on long distance flights, but people who believe it's like driving a bus are really, really wrong. it was an amazing and very interesting experience. |
